Ming Zhou is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Biomedical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Ming Zhou has authored 186 papers receiving a total of 6.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 92 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 90 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 84 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in Ming Zhou’s work include Chemical Mechanical Polishing in Microelectronics Manufacturing (80 papers), Advanced machining processes and optimization (76 papers) and Advanced Machining and Optimization Techniques (33 papers). Ming Zhou is often cited by papers focused on Chemical Mechanical Polishing in Microelectronics Manufacturing (80 papers), Advanced machining processes and optimization (76 papers) and Advanced Machining and Optimization Techniques (33 papers). Ming Zhou coll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Singapore. Ming Zhou's co-authors include Peng Xiao, Yunhuai Zhang, Jiye Fang, Can Li, B. K. A. Ngoi, Guangming Zeng, Yang Yang, Yanhong Li, Yunguo Liu and Ting Fan and has published in prestigious journals such as Chemical Reviews, Journal of the American Chemical Society and Angewandte Chemie International Edition.
